OFAB-100
The OFAB-100 (ОФАБ-100) is a WWII-era Russian 100 kg class high explosive fragmentation bomb. Two variants were produced: Variant I and Variant II. The OFAB part of the OFAB-100's designation is short for 'Oskolochno-Fugasnaya Aviatsionnaya Bomba' (Осколочно-Фугасная Авиационная Бомба).
